The Goods from Beaucoup Bakery & Cafe

Vancouver, BC | Starting this weekend, in celebration of the upcoming Mid-Autumn Festival, Beaucoup Bakery is launching its new La Lune Collection, featuring pastry chef and co-owner Betty Hung’s signature sablé crust mooncakes and, for the first time, classic Cantonese-style mooncakes. The collection, which also includes a decadent chocolate chestnut cake, is available for pre-orders online now for pick-up at both its Fir Street and Dunsmuir Street locations until September 22, 2024.

“My brother Jacky and I always looked forward to Mid-Autumn Festival with our family, where we would feast and enjoy mooncakes together,” says Betty, who co-owns Beaucoup Bakery with her brother, Jacky. “This year, we wanted our mooncakes to reflect both our creativity and heritage. From the classic richness of lotus seed paste to the fresh notes of mango and yuzu in my sablé crust creations, each mooncake is a tribute to the full moon and reunions with loved ones.”

Beaucoup Bakery’s signature sablé crust mooncakes, first debuted in 2022 and have since been a fixture every fall.

Beaucoup Bakery’s La Lune Collection
Mooncakes are packaged in custom red boxes

MOONCAKE MAISON
($28 for a box of three mooncakes)
sablé crust mooncakes
Mango Cheesecake, featuring cream cheese custard with mango pâte de fruit
Ovaltine Sesame, featuring chocolate malt custard with black sesame butter
Pistachio Yuzu, featuring creamy pistachio custard with yuzu couverture

MOONCAKE CLASSIQUE
($38 for a box of four mooncakes)
Classic Cantonese-style mooncakes, featuring Betty’s own recipe and baked in-house using the finest lotus seed paste and salted duck egg yolks

In addition to the mooncakes, Beaucoup Bakery’s special autumn cake, Le Marron, is available in both individual size ($9.95) or large ($56; serves eight). The decadent treat highlights a combination of nutty chocolate flavours, featuring chocolate sponge, vanilla mousse, chestnut cream, hazelnut chocolate crisp, vanilla glaze and marron glacé.

“We’re excited for our guests to experience our new mooncake flavours and hope everyone finds a moment to gather and enjoy Mid-Autumn Festival with loved ones,” adds Betty.
